What is a WFP food ration?

0

Typical food rations in situations where no other food is available consist of more than half a kilogramme of food per person per day (or 2,100 kilocalories). This amounts to 15 kilogrammes in food rations for one month, or 182.5 kilogrammes for a year. If you’re trying to feed 100,000 hungry people, a relatively small caseload in an emergency situation, you need about 57 truckloads of food to feed them for just one month.
